    Severe droughts cause drinking water shortages for 226,000 people

    Severe droughts have left about 226,000 people with drinking water shortages in a county in Nanchong City in southwest China's Sichuan province, local authorities said Wednesday.

    Nanchong city has seen a sharp drop in rainfall this year, with 19 townships experiencing severe drought in worst-hit Nanbu county in Nanchong, said the county government.

    More than 200,000 livestock are also facing drinking water shortages in the drought-plagued region.

    The droughts have affected more than 36,860 hectares of farmland, with about one-tenth confirmed to have no harvest this year.

    Local governments have sent disaster-relief supplies and laid pipelines to send water to the drought-hit regions.
